Advantages of Owning a Treadmill

Owning a treadmill includes a range of advantages that contribute to a successful fitness routine:

  1. Convenience: Treadmills offer the luxury of working out in the convenience of your home, getting rid of travel time to a gym.
  2. Weather condition Independence: With a treadmill, adverse weather condition conditions such as rain, snow, or extreme heat will not hamper workout plans.
  3. Controlled Environment: Users can handle the speed, slope, and exercise duration, supplying a more personalized exercise program.
  4. Multifunctionality: Many modern treadmills have built-in programs that enable for interval training, hill exercises, and balance workouts, dealing with varied fitness levels.
  5. Area Saving Options: Many designs feature collapsible styles or compact sizes ideal for smaller sized homes.

Aspects to Consider When Buying a Treadmill

When purchasing a treadmill, numerous factors need to be considered. Below is a list of essential functions and specifications to search for:

  • Motor Power: A treadmill's motor power is measured in horsepower (HP). For walking, a motor with at least 1.5 HP is recommended, while running might need motors with 2.5 HP or more.
  • Belt Size: The size of the running belt is important for comfort. Requirement measurements are usually between 50 to 60 inches in length and 16 to 20 inches in width. Ensure the measurements fit your stride and activity.
  • Shock Absorption: Some treadmills use advanced cushioning systems that decrease effect on joints, making it easier on the knees and back throughout exercise.
  • Incline and Decline Settings: These features add variety to exercises by simulating outside conditions and making sure greater calorie burn.
  • User Weight Capacity: Make sure to check the optimum user weight capability of the treadmill to guarantee toughness and security.
  • Display Console and Features: An user-friendly console that tracks time, speed, distance, calories burned, and heart rate is an important addition.
  • Guarantee and Support: A great guarantee symbolizes reliability. A treadmill should preferably have at least a 1-2 year guarantee on parts and a solid customer assistance service.

Budgeting for Your Treadmill

Before diving into the acquiring procedure, it is important to develop a spending plan. Treadmill costs can differ significantly based on features, brand name, and technology. Below is a rough estimation of what you can expect:

Treadmill TypeRate Range
Manual Treadmills₤ 100 - ₤ 300
Basic Electric Models₤ 300 - ₤ 800
Mid-Range Models₤ 800 - ₤ 1,500
Advanced Models₤ 1,500 - ₤ 3,000+

Treadmill Types

Different kinds of treadmills are readily available in the market. Below are the main classifications:

  • Manual Treadmills: These run without electricity and require the user to generate motion. They are typically more budget-friendly and take up less area.
  • Electric Treadmills: These are powered by motors and provide a series of functions consisting of predetermined programs, adjustable incline, and digital display screens.
  • Folding Treadmills: Ideal for conserving space, these treadmills can be folded when not in use and are usually lightweight.
  • Business Treadmills: Designed for constant, high-use environments, business treadmills are long lasting, featuring high horsepower and comprehensive workout programs.

Upkeep and Care

To extend the life-span of a treadmill, regular maintenance is important. Here are key tips to think about:

  • Lubrication: Check and oil the belt as suggested by the maker.
  • Cleaning up: Regularly wipe down the treadmill surface area and console to get rid of dust and dirt.
  • Examine for Wear: Periodically inspect the belt for signs of wear or misalignment.

Frequently asked questions about Buying a Treadmill

  1. What should I look for in the very best treadmill?You need to focus on motor power, belt size, shock absorption functions, slope settings, user capability, and service warranty.

  2. Just how much should I spend on a treadmill?Rates vary widely. Standard designs can begin at around ₤ 300, while advanced machines can surpass ₤ 3,000.

  3. Are folding treadmills less resilient?Not always. Folding treadmills can be resilient; however, it's important to examine reviews and specifications to ensure quality.

  4. Can I lose weight by utilizing a treadmill?Yes, regularly using a treadmill integrated with a balanced diet plan can significantly add to weight loss.

  5. Is it safe to utilize a treadmill for novices?Yes, treadmills can be suitable for beginners. Start gradually, and gradually increase speed and intensity to prevent injury.
